Common Pella Windows & Doors Problems We Solve in Groveland

  • Fogged glass from argon-gas seal failure. Pella 250 and 450 Series insulated glass units lose their seal, and the fog you see between panes is exactly that. Groveland’s sustained high humidity and the 15 to 20 year age wave of builder-installed units mean we’re seeing this everywhere right now. The glass can usually be swapped without replacing the frame.
  • Warped vinyl sash frames on south- and west-facing walls. Groveland’s UV load runs five-plus peak sun hours daily, year-round, and that heat softens vinyl over a decade. Sashes lose square, weatherstripping stops sealing, and you get air and water moving through the frame. We check the whole opening before recommending repair or replacement.
  • Worn casement and awning window operators. In Groveland’s lakefront subdivisions, hard-water mineral dust works its way into the gear tracks on folding crank arms. The cranks get harder to turn each year until they seize. We keep genuine Pella operators and crank assemblies stocked for quick turnaround.
  • Corroded aluminum cladding on older Architect Series units. Groveland sits surrounded by Lake County’s inland lakes, and that humid, lake-sourced air works on aluminum cladding year after year. We see pitting and corrosion on Pella Architect Series wood windows installed in the 2000s, especially after wind-driven rain. We’ll assess whether the cladding can be refinished or needs section replacement.
  • Sliding glass door track and roller failure. In nearly every Groveland home backing to a retention pond or lake view, the builder-installed sliding doors have track systems clogged with algae and mineral deposits from the region’s hard, lake-sourced well water. Rollers seize, frames corrode, and the door binds. This shows up on Pella doors only 10 to 12 years old. We replace rollers with genuine Pella parts and clean the original track before we ever quote a full door replacement.

Pella Service in Groveland: What Local Conditions Mean for Your Equipment

Here’s what you won’t read on a generic Pella page. Groveland’s explosive post-2000 master-planned boom, developments like Waterside Pointe and the subdivisions along the US-27 corridor, filled the city with builder-grade vinyl windows from national tract builders. Those windows are now 15 to 20 years old and hitting peak seal-failure age simultaneously. Unlike neighboring Pella in Clermont, whose housing stock is more mixed in age, Groveland’s Pella windows were overwhelmingly installed within a narrow five-year window by volume builders. That means we’re now seeing a synchronized wave of IGU seal failures across the city. If your Pella windows started fogging in the last two or three years, your neighbors on the same street are probably dealing with the same thing. The good news: replacing just the glass unit in a healthy frame is usually the most cost-effective fix. The honest caveat: some of those frames have already taken a decade and a half of Groveland sun and moisture, and the vinyl itself may be too far gone. We’ll tell you which situation you’re in before we quote a dime.

Pella Models & Products We Service in Groveland

We service the Pella lines most common in Groveland homes: the 250 Series vinyl windows, 450 Series vinyl windows, Architect Series wood windows, and Hurricane Shield Series impact windows. For parts, we default to genuine Pella components, especially for multi-point locks, tilt latches, and sash balances. Aftermarket equivalents in this climate tend to fail early, and we’d rather fix it once. We keep common Groveland failure parts stocked locally so we’re not waiting on a freight truck from Iowa. For seal-failed IGUs, glass-only replacement in a sound frame is usually the smartest money. When Groveland’s UV and moisture have already compromised the vinyl, we’ll recommend full sash or frame replacement and show you the numbers side by side.

Pella Service Pricing in Groveland

Here’s what Pella service in Groveland typically runs, in plain numbers. These are ranges, not quotes, because your house, your opening size, and your frame condition will move the final figure.

  • IGU seal-failure glass replacement: $180 to $340 per sash, depending on glass unit size and gas fill
  • Casement or awning operator and crank arm replacement: $95 to $185 per window
  • Multi-point lock replacement on Pella doors: $140 to $260 including parts and adjustment
  • Sliding glass door roller and track service: $185 to $350, including genuine Pella rollers and track cleaning
  • Full sash replacement for warped or failed vinyl frames: $400 to $850 per opening, depending on series and size
  • Full-frame Pella replacement for badly deteriorated openings: $800 to $1,900 per opening, with the insert option running $500 to $1,200 when the frame is sound
